Gamma Entertainment Wins Affiliate Program of the Year at XBIZ Awards

MONTREAL   Gamma Entertainment is proud to accept, for the second year in a row, the XBIZ Affiliate Program of the Year Multi-Platform Award.

"Once again, we kicked-off the year by winning a prestigious award," Gamma's President Karl Bernard said. "This award is dedicated to everyone at Gamma who contributed to our success."  FameDollars' partner, Evil Angel, took home five awards in the Movies & Production category including Best Scene - Gonzo/Non-Feature Release ("Nacho Invades America 2"), Latin-Themed Release of the Year ("Made in Xspana 8"), Fetish Release of the Year ("Fetish Fanatic 10"), European Non-Feature Release of the Year ("Slutty Girls Love Rocco 4") and Transsexual Director of the Year for Evil Angel director, Jay Sin.

"Evil Angel is an awards darling and we are so proud to be in alliance with them in delivering award-winning content to our affiliates and surfers," said Magalie Rheault, FameDollars' director of product and development, .

"2013 is just starting and already we are setting a precedence that spells success."
